Failure in one application (e.g., database) affects all the other applications (e.g., database, middleware) involved in the service. Multi-tier architectures provide scalability, but they also pose challenges. End-to-end service involves multiple, dependent applications and network elements, making it difficult for you to identify the true culprit. Consequently, problem identification and correction is a huge challenge. Silo monitoring is no longer a viable problem diagnosis solution in IT infrastructures. You need end-to-end service monitoring, not silo monitoring. |

Complex IT Leads to Finger Pointing. The complexity of IT infrastructures means that a single operator can no longer be adept at all the diverse infrastructure technologies. Domain experts (e.g., Oracle DBA, WebLogic admin, etc.) keep an eye on their particular silos, application developers oversee deployment, and yet another team of operators watches the day-to-day operation of the service. So, your service operators often struggle to determine which domain expert/developer to call on to resolve a problem. You need clear problem demarcation. Not finger pointing.
